Skip to content
Snippets Groups Projects
Select Git revision
  • 27-need-ubuntu20-testing
  • 28-stars-assertion-in-accessabovelocalframe
  • 30-erroneous-assert
  • SMP_clc5q
  • aware-sw-delivery
  • cfar_phase1_final_release
  • cfar_phase2_3rdquarter_release
  • cfar_phase2_final_release
  • cfar_phase2_midterm_release
  • cfar_phase3_midterm_release
  • cfar_release
  • cgc-sw-deliverables
  • cgc_dev
  • ewb3e_development
  • faster_deadregs
  • improve-data-source-tracing
  • infinite_loop_fix
  • instfallthrough
  • master default
  • p2-tne-bug-fixes
  • cfar-phase3-final
  • CFAR_AEI
  • CfarJuly2018Eval
  • pre-las-vegas
  • SCCP_12NOV2013
  • fast_metadata_02SEP2013
  • call_graph_priority_27AUG2013
  • remove_DU_chains_21AUG2013
  • alias_analysis_19AUG2013
  • alias_analysis_17AUG2013
  • duchain_data_structures_25JUL2013
  • stonesoup-phase2-tne-release
  • IDA64_28JUN2013
  • hashing_lea_addition_26JUN2013
  • IDIOM_23_21JUN2013C
  • truncation_signedness_21JUN2013
  • IDIOM_21_bitwise_not_17JUN2013B
  • IDIOM_20_memory_reduction_17JUN2013
  • deadregs_bitset_14JUN2013B
  • scaled_indexreg_not_unsigned_14JUN2013
40 results
You can move around the graph by using the arrow keys.
Created with Raphaël 2.2.011Mar3128Feb272625242221191712109115Jan117128Dec272521171615128754326Nov252120191412130Oct231311654229Sep282421201814139828Aug272524232215May29Apr29Jan1417Dec12109754324Oct93230Sep1Oct19Sep1817141365415Aug983230Jul2216630May282320632129Apr232017121110983221Mar19425Feb24232116121197653131Jan29282725171297431Dec2827242318151412753130Nov292826232019161376227Oct26241916986528Sep25222118754326Aug13107531Jul2624212025Jun864127May221918171617161512109720Apr1914128643122Mar17128Feb27242322211916151410129Jan19Dec530Nov2Oct8Sep28Aug2321111084327Jul212017412Jun627May12854129Apr2822216231Mar292827262420171614111064122Feb161023Jan19163223Dec171311Nov126Oct2515Aug131231Jul29287630Jun26242017161110872130May28272625241716151311109765319Apr821Mar20191714128Feb242322211817432130Jan292822212019181716151211765130Dec27251716151412111097432130Nov27251918171615149875431Oct29271918171615141312SPARK: Improvements to FindSingleExpression() and short-circuit expression translation.Recognize xorps and xorpd of an SSE reg with itself as a register clearing idiom.SPARK: Use flags reg at top of short circuit expr; parenthesize subexprs.Update path to peasoupUpdated pragmas for older OSsUpdates for ubuntu20Update for ubuntu20SPARK: CLONING 10: Clone to fix FTNotDominated and FTDeadEnd combination.SPARK: CLONING 9: Clone to solve NFTNotDominated and NFTDeadEnd combination.SPARK: CLONING 8: regular IfThen dominance problem.SPARK: CLONING 7 for OddIfThen dominance problem.SPARK: Implement another double cloning for structuring unstructured conditionals.Avoid crashing on bad stack access code caused by LAF transform.Prevent crash in Dump() method.Increase debugging output on fatal error for stack access table builder.submodSPARK: Cloning expansion and fixes.Merge branch 'master' of git.zephyr-software.com:allnp/SMPStaticAnalyzerUpdate tests to grab idaSPARK: Expand cloning beyond FT or NFT block heads.SPARK: Implement double cloning (two paths at once).SPARK: Cloning fixes.SPARK: Cloning fixes.Update scons to build ida version only if IDA vars are set.Merge branch 'master' of git.zephyr-software.com:allnp/SMPStaticAnalyzerSPARK: Massive update to implement block cloning to structured CFGs for translation.Submodule updated automatically on gitlabrunnerxenial at Mon Feb 1 13:14:26 UTC 2021Classify loop branches and jumps even for non-SPARK runs.SPARK: Finish prep for block cloning.SPARK: Continue preparation for cloning using TCFG (translation CFG) data structures.SPARK: Some fixes; prep for basic block cloning.SPARK: Detect unstructured conditionals that can be structured by code cloning.SPARK: Convert to DomFrontiers algorithm for FindConditionalFollowNode(), stop calling others and comparing.SPARK: Perfect the version of FindConditionalFollowNode() based on dominance frontiers.SPARK: switch statement fixex, code cleanup.SPARK: Speed ups, including using DomFrontier info for block dominance tests.SPARK: Switch statement analysis and other CFG fixes.SPARK: Update CFG error messages for new conditional follow node method.SPARK: CFG analysis fixes: conditionals, loop breaks, loop continue statements.SPARK: Move translation of multiple loop exit targets inside loop procedure; more conditional follow node fixes.
Loading